Address

3KPR7DPQyFPahckg7ytPydpfakWL2841tb
Confirmed

2018-05-03 16:32:59
141
a914c21e213adeedefdf701eb8b44a81e865bfb3aab587

141 Transactions

Index
Transaction id
Tag